> Javadoc HTML can't be generated correctly with maven-javadoc-plugin on JDK 11+

> Javadoc utility has some bugs which don't allow to build Ignite Javadocs 
> correctly.
> Building javadoc under JDK 11+ throws an error "The code being documented 
> uses modules but the packages defined in
>  [https://docs.oracle.com/javase/8/docs/api] are in the unnamed module". To 
> workaround this error argument "source=1.8" can be specified, but there is 
> another bug related to "source" and "subpackages" argument usages: 
> [https://bugs.openjdk.java.net/browse/JDK-8193030.] We still can build 
> javadoc with disabled {{detectJavaApiLink}} maven-javadoc-plugin option, but 
> in this case there will be no references to Java API from Ignite Javadoc.  
> Also, there is a bug with "-exclude" argument in JDK 11+, it doesn't exclude 
> subpackages of specified to exclude packages, so in generated output there is 
> a lot of javadocs for internal packages. 
> Javadoc generation command: {{mvn initialize -Pjavadoc}}
